MAKE AN "I'M THANKFUL FOR" FAMILY THANKSGIVING TURKEY

When my kids were little, every year about a week before Thanksgiving we would make a "family thankful turkey" out of a large soup can, covering it with brown construction paper and gluing colored feathers on for a tail. Two boogly eyes finished it off. Then I would pass out little slips of paper and all the kids would write down three things they were thankful for that year. The papers would be tucked inside our cute little turkey.
On Thanksgiving Day, we would pull the slips of paper out and read all the things our family was thankful for before we started eating our Thanksgiving feast.
